Shortly after our anchor has dropped, we call Sia via VHF 16. She organizes the officials to come to the port for clearing in. The lady from customs and immigration and the officer from agriculture visit us on board and bring the forms to fill. Later we have to change some money at the only bank on Niuatopotapu and pay our fees. We also have to go to the health center where we are asked, if we are healthy and get our health certificate for 100 Pangai, which is around 75 US$.
The people here are very friendly and offer great hospitality to us foreigners, mainly consisting of sailors. The about 18 square km big island is populated by about 1300 people, living in 3 villages. The island has a little airport and a supply vessel is coming every 3 month to the little wharf.
